The issue is that sometimes a good engineer manages to capture this and sometimes he or she does not. We are dealing with the legislation that allows for the licences and the opening of the roads. From what I can see, this is costing the public millions in proper repairs when substandard repairs have been done and let go over time, or when the local engineers or whatever feel they do not have enough legislative powers to pursue a company or utility that has dug up roads and done insufficient reinstatements. They cannot go back a year or two later, when the trench that was reinstated has sunk, or anything like that. Would this Bill not therefore be the place to try to address that?
